Interlibrary Loan

Books may be requested from another library by patrons who currently have valid Donald W. Reynolds Community Center and Library cards.   The lending library sets the length of loan period.  An interlibrary loan book must be returned on time so that the book may be returned to the original library to avoid overdue fines being charged to our library.  If the book is lost, the patron will pay the cost of replacement and any other charges assessed by the lending library.

Repeat offenders who have more than one interlibrary loan overdue or lost book will  be able to place requsts for an additional interlibrary loan, but the patron wil not be allowed to take the book from the library.

Patrons will follow the policies of any participating library which allows books to be loaned.  If they do not follow these policies, they will no longer be able to use the interlibrary loan service, and use of their Robert L. Williams Public Library card may be revoked.
